tg3: Extract FW ver from alt NVRAM formats

This patch extracts the bootcode firmware version from the alternate
selfboot patch NVRAM format.  This format is used on the 5784, 5761 and
some newer devices.

+static void __devinit tg3_read_sb_ver(struct tg3 *tp, u32 val)
+{
+       u32 offset, major, minor, build;
+
+       tp->fw_ver[0] = 's';
+       tp->fw_ver[1] = 'b';
+       tp->fw_ver[2] = '\0';
+
+       if ((val & TG3_EEPROM_SB_FORMAT_MASK) != TG3_EEPROM_SB_FORMAT_1)
+               return;
+
+       switch (val & TG3_EEPROM_SB_REVISION_MASK) {
+       case TG3_EEPROM_SB_REVISION_0:
+               offset = TG3_EEPROM_SB_F1R0_EDH_OFF;
+               break;
+       case TG3_EEPROM_SB_REVISION_2:
+               offset = TG3_EEPROM_SB_F1R2_EDH_OFF;
+               break;
+       case TG3_EEPROM_SB_REVISION_3:
+               offset = TG3_EEPROM_SB_F1R3_EDH_OFF;
+               break;
+       default:
+               return;
+       }
+
+       if (tg3_nvram_read_swab(tp, offset, &val))
+               return;
+
+       build = (val & TG3_EEPROM_SB_EDH_BLD_MASK) >>
+               TG3_EEPROM_SB_EDH_BLD_SHFT;
+       major = (val & TG3_EEPROM_SB_EDH_MAJ_MASK) >>
+               TG3_EEPROM_SB_EDH_MAJ_SHFT;
+       minor =  val & TG3_EEPROM_SB_EDH_MIN_MASK;
+
+       if (minor > 99 || build > 26)
+               return;
+
+       snprintf(&tp->fw_ver[2], 30, " v%d.%02d", major, minor);
+
+       if (build > 0) {
+               tp->fw_ver[8] = 'a' + build - 1;
+               tp->fw_ver[9] = '\0';
+       }
+}
